Providence Gifts Crucial Dollars to Behavioral Health Triage Project in Arcata

Who

  • Providence St. Joseph Hospital  
  • Mad River Community Hospital 
  • California State Polytechnic University, Humboldt 
  • Humboldt County Behavioral Health  
  • Health care partners across Humboldt County 

What

Hospital and health care leaders recently gathered to celebrate a landmark $2 million donation from Providence St. Joseph Hospital in Eureka to support the development of a new behavioral health triage center on the Mad River Community Hospital campus in Arcata. 

The triage center is envisioned as a critical addition to the region’s care continuum, offering timely, compassionate crisis services in a welcoming setting close to home. 

Years in the making, this donation reflects a deep and sustained commitment to improving behavioral health access for Humboldt County residents. It also signals strong local partnership and serves as a catalyst for additional investment, collaboration, and coordination as planning for the center progresses.

Takeaway/Next Steps

Hospital Council continues to support the effort by convening local and regional stakeholders to help align system resources and advocacy for long-term sustainability.
